In patients undergoing open cardiac operation, pain management is crucial to the improved recovery. Postcardiac surgery pain is significant due to the sternotomy. The sternotomy is commonly cited as the most painful location following cardiac surgery, and postoperative pain is at its worst within the first 24 hours.
The transversus thoracic muscle plane block (TTPB) and the pectointercostal fascial block (PIFB) are new ultrasound (US)-guided regional anesthesia techniques planned to provide analgesia to the anterior thoracic wall. Both blocks primarily target the anterior cutaneous branches of the intercostal nerves (T2-T6), which are responsible for innervating the parasternal and medial anterior chest wall regions.

Patients will receive pecto-intercostal fascial block intraoperatively (20 ml of bupivacaine 0.25% + 1 ml dexamethasone 8 mg).
Patients will receive transversus thoracic muscle plane block was performed intraoperatively (20 ml of bupivacaine 0.25% + 1 ml dexamethasone 8 mg).
Patients will receive bilateral superficial needle puncture at a location like transversus thoracic muscle plane block without any solution injected. Only 25 saline will be injected superficially.

The patients will be verbally evaluated according to a descriptive five-point postoperative nausea and vomiting (PONV) scale at 0, 3, 6, 12, 18, and 24 hours after the extubation. If a score of 3 or more is registered, ondansetron 4 mg IV will be administered and repeated after 8 hours if required. The PONV scale is 0 = no nausea; 1 = slight nausea; 2 = moderate nausea; 3 = vomiting once; and 4 = vomiting more than once.

Delirium will be assessed using the 3-minute diagnostic Confusion Assessment Method (CAM) (acute, inattention, disorganized thinking , altered of consciousness). The diagnosis of delirium by CAM requires presence of feature 1 & 2 & either 3 or 4.
